Turmeric (Curcuma longa),
also known as the golden spice, is prized in traditional Ayurvedic and Chinese medicine for its anti-inflammatory, antioxidant, and digestive-supporting properties, largely due to its active compound curcumin. To maximize benefits, always combine turmeric with a pinch of black pepper (containing piperine, which can boost curcumin absorption by up to 2,000%) and a source of fat (like coconut oil, ghee, milk, or olive oil), as curcumin is fat-soluble.
1. Classic Golden Milk (Haldi Doodh / Turmeric Latte)
This warming Ayurvedic beverage supports inflammation, joint comfort, digestion, and relaxation (often enjoyed before bed).
Basic Recipe (1 serving):
β’ 1 cup (240 ml) milk of choice (whole dairy, almond, coconut, or oat for creaminess)
β’ Β½β1 teaspoon ground turmeric powder (start with ΒΌβΒ½ tsp if new to it)

β’ ΒΌβΒ½ teaspoon ground cinnamon (optional, for flavor and warmth)
β’ Β½ teaspoon grated fresh ginger or ΒΌ teaspoon ground ginger (optional)
β’ 1 teaspoon honey, maple syrup, or to taste (optional sweetener)
β’ Optional fat boost: Β½ teaspoon coconut oil or ghee
Instructions:
1. In a small saucepan, gently heat the milk over medium-low heat (do not boil vigorously).
2. Whisk in turmeric, black pepper, cinnamon, ginger, and any fat.
3. Simmer for 5β10 minutes, stirring occasionally, until fragrant and well combined.
4. Strain if using fresh ginger chunks, sweeten if desired, and enjoy warm.
Variations:
β’ Use 2 cups light coconut milk, 1 tablespoon grated fresh turmeric, Β½ tablespoon grated fresh ginger, and 3β4 whole black peppercorns; simmer covered 10 minutes.
β’ Spiced version: Add a pinch of cardamom, nutmeg, or a cinnamon stick.
β’ Iced golden milk: Cool the mixture and blend with ice for a refreshing drink.
